L’erreur 412 Precondition Failed est un code d’état HTTP qui indique qu’un des prérequis donné par l’utilisateur n’est pas accompli. Il est souvent causé par un problème de réglage des préférences du cache, des cookies ou des heads.
Pour résoudre une erreur 412 Precondition Failed dans Apache, vous pouvez suivre les étapes suivantes :
1. Vérifiez vos préférences de Cache : Les erreurs 412 peuvent parfois être déclenchées par des problèmes de stockage en cache du navigateur. En effaçant les cookies et le cache de votre navigateur, vous pourriez résoudre le problème.
1. Contrôlez les Headers HTTP : Un autre problème commun qui peut se produire est que le client peut tenter d’accéder à un resource avec des headers HTTP incorrects ou invalides. Assurez-vous que les headers HTTP de la requête sont correctes.
1. Vérifiez l’URL : Vérifiez si l’URL que vous essayez d’ouvrir est correcte. Parfois, les pages peuvent être déplacées ou supprimées, ce qui peut provoquer une erreur 412.
1. Configuration Apache : Vérifiez les règles et directives définies dans votre fichier de configuration Apache (.htaccess, httpd.conf ou apache2.conf). Celles-ci peuvent inclure des conditions de préconditions qui pourraient être la cause de l’erreur.
1. Mise à jour du navigateur : Il est également possible que l’erreur soit due à un problème avec votre navigateur. Assurez-vous donc que vous utilisez la dernière version de votre navigateur.
1. Si le problème persiste après avoir essayé ces solutions, il pourrait être nécessaire de contacter l’administrateur du site Web ou l’hébergeur pour obtenir de l’aide. Ils peuvent avoir besoin d’ajuster certaines configurations sur le serveur pour résoudre l’erreur.